Avoid brushing your perm for at least 48 hours to allow the curls to set properly. Brushing too soon can loosen the curls and ruin the shape. Instead, use a wide-toothed comb or your fingers to gently detangle your hair. Maintain your perm by using a sulfate-free shampoo and moisturizing conditioner to keep the curls defined and hydrated.
